  • Sanne Wevers believes that sports at the highest level are solely about competition and rigor, about being at your very best at that one moment when it counts. You need to be ready, not only psychically, but mentally and spiritually as well. In her talk, Sanne will invite you to re-envision how you mentally prepare for all your defining moments by sharing how she prepared for her big Olympic moment. Sanne Wevers is a Dutch artistic gymnast. She is a two-time Olympian, having competed in 2016 Rio de Janeiro and 2020 Tokyo. Sanne is the 2016 Olympic champion on the balance beam and was the first Dutch female gymnast to become an individual Olympic champion. She is known for her daring and difficult spins on the balance beam. She and her sister were both on the 2016 and 2020 Olympic teams.
